Abstract

The utility model relates to a TC (terylene/cotton) cloth antislip mat. The antislip mat comprises a double-layer structure, wherein the double-layer structure comprises a TC cloth layer and a smooth layer, which are bonded together; the smooth layer is made of PVC (polyvinyl chloride) materials; the double-layer structure is formed by high-temperature foam in a high-temperature furnace; regular colors and patterns are arranged on the TC cloth layer; and irregular colors and patterns are arranged on the TC cloth layer. The antislip mat has the beneficial effects that the TC cloth layer and the smooth layer are bonded together; and as the smooth layer is made of the PVC materials, not only is the tensile property of the mat improved and the mat not easy to pull apart and durable in use, but also the recoil and antislip functions of the mat are enhanced and the mat has a beautiful appearance and has elasticity and water absorption.
